引言
在使用 v2ray 的过程中,用户可能会遇到一个常见问题:无法获取 v2ray 的版本信息。这个问题可能会导致连接不稳定,或者在进行配置时遇到障碍。本文将详细分析该问题的原因以及相应的解决方案,以帮助用户快速恢复正常使用。
v2ray 介绍
v2ray 是一种网络代理工具,广泛应用于科学上网和隐私保护等场景。其主要功能是通过多种协议为用户提供安全、稳定的网络访问。然而,在某些情况下,用户可能无法顺利获取到 v2ray 的版本信息。
无法获取 v2ray 版本信息的原因
在进行排查时,用户需要关注以下几点可能导致无法获取版本信息的原因:
1. 网络连接问题
- 网络不稳定:如果您的网络连接不稳定,可能导致 v2ray 无法连接到服务器,从而无法获取版本信息。
- 防火墙阻止:有些网络环境下,防火墙可能会阻止 v2ray 的连接请求。
2. v2ray 配置错误
- 配置文件问题:v2ray 的配置文件中可能存在错误或格式不正确,导致无法成功获取版本信息。
- 协议设置不当:如果使用的协议不兼容,也可能会导致此类问题。
3. 版本过旧
- v2ray 版本:如果使用的 v2ray 版本过旧,可能会出现兼容性问题,无法获取更新的版本信息。
4. 安装不完整
- 依赖缺失:有些情况下,v2ray 的依赖包没有正确安装,可能会导致软件运行不正常。
如何解决无法获取 v2ray 版本信息
以下是针对上述问题的一些解决方案:
1. 检查网络连接
- 测试网络:确保网络连接正常,可以通过 ping 命令测试服务器是否通畅。
- 关闭防火墙:暂时关闭防火墙,检查是否会影响 v2ray 的连接。
2. 核实配置文件
- 检查格式:确保配置文件的 JSON 格式正确,并符合 v2ray 的要求。
- 使用默认配置:尝试使用默认配置启动 v2ray,排查是否为自定义配置导致的问题。
3. 更新 v2ray 版本
- 下载最新版本:前往 v2ray 官方网站,下载并安装最新版本,以确保程序的正常运行。
- 使用更新工具:使用命令行工具,如 v2ray-geoip、v2ray-geoip-helper,来检查并更新 v2ray 版本。
4. 确保安装完整
- 重新安装:如果确认依赖缺失,可以尝试重新安装 v2ray,确保所有依赖都正确安装。
预防措施
为了避免再次出现无法获取 v2ray 版本信息的情况,建议用户采取以下预防措施:
- 定期更新:定期检查 v2ray 的更新,确保使用最新版本。
- 备份配置:在修改配置文件之前,先备份原有配置,方便出现问题时恢复。
FAQ
1. 如何查看 v2ray 的版本信息?
要查看 v2ray 的版本信息,您可以通过命令行执行以下命令:
v2ray -version
如果成功,将显示当前版本信息。如果显示错误,请参考前文中的解决方案。
2. v2ray 出现错误代码 500 怎么办?
错误代码 500 通常表示服务器内部错误,您可以尝试:
- 检查服务器是否在线。
- 检查配置文件中的服务器地址和端口是否正确。
3. 如何快速重装 v2ray?
快速重装 v2ray 的步骤如下:
- 卸载当前 v2ray 版本。
- 下载最新版本的 v2ray 安装包。
- 按照安装说明进行安装,确保依赖完整。
4. v2ray 使用过程中如何查看日志?
可以通过在配置文件中设置 log
选项来查看 v2ray 的运行日志。日志可以帮助用户快速定位问题。
结论
无法获取 v2ray 版本信息的情况并不少见,但只要用户能够根据上述原因逐一排查,并采取相应的解决方案,通常都能够顺利解决问题。保持 v2ray 的更新,定期检查配置文件,能够大大减少此类问题的发生。希望本文能够帮助到广大用户。
正文完